TRACK & FIELD (Day 1): Four records fall in opening round of McGill Team Challenge

McGill pole vaulter Riley van Ryswyk

MONTREAL -- Four records fell on Day 1 of the 20th annual McGill Team Challenge track and field meet held at Richard Tomlinson Fieldhouse, Friday.

Laval's Charles Philibert-Thiboutot, a 24-year-old middle-distance runner from Quebec City, accounted for three of them, all in the same race. He finished atop the podium in the men's 1,000 metres, establishing a Quebec senior record in a sizzling two minutes, 21.02 seconds. He erased the previous provincial mark of 2:22.09, set by Tommy Lecours in Winnipeg on March 9, 2012. Philibert-Thiboutot also smashed the McGill meet (2:23.63) and fieldhouse (2:23.08) records.

The only other mark to tumble on Day 1 was in the women's 4x200 relay, won by the Western Mustangs in 1:40.48, with a fousome composed of Joy Spear Chief-Morris of Lethbridge, Alta., in the leadoff leg, followed by Jen Barbon of London, Ont., Sarah Clancy of Toronto and Rachael Muma of St. Thomas, Ont. They surpssed the previous mark of 1:40.74 held by another Western quartet since 2013.

The host McGill squad claimed one silver and two bronze medals.

Riley van Ryswyk of Surrey, B.C., placed second in the men's pole vault, clearing a height of 4.83 metres to meet the qualifying standard for the CIS championships, March 12-14, at Windsor, Ont. The 5-foot-11, 150-pound electrical engineering senior just missed the McGill record of 4.85 set in 2011 by Maxime Beaumont-Courteau.

Teammate Caila Kucheravy, an accounting junior from Winnipeg, was third in the women's long jump with a leap of 5.63m, shy of the McGill record of 5.72 held since 1992 by Kristen Fry and the CIS qualifying standard of 5.88.

Also finishing on the podium for the Martlets was Helena Reinfels, a third-year geography major from Puslinch, Ont., who scored 3,146 points for a third-place finish in the women's pentathlon. The school record is 3,515 set by Alana Battiston in 2013.

After nine of 17 events, York leads the men's division with 67 points, followed by Guelph (53), Laval (33), Dalhousie (32.75), Toronto (32), McMaster (25), Ottawa (20.75), McGill (18.75), Sherbrooke (16.50) and Western (10), to round out the top 10.

On the women's side, Dalhousie leads the pack with 44 points after eight events. Rounding out the other contending teams are Toronto (41), Western (37), Laval (30), York (28), Guelph (25), McGill (20), Sherbrooke (20), Ottawa (12), and UQAO (10).

The competition concludes on Saturday, with a full slate of events from 9:30 a.m. to 5:30 p.m. All medal winners from Friday are posted below, along with and Saturday's schedule of events.
